What is Nerdle Advent?
Nerdle Advent is a special holiday-themed event by the creators of Nerdle, the popular math-based puzzle game inspired by Wordle. Unlike the standard daily Nerdle puzzle, this Advent version releases 24 daily math challenges starting December 1st, leading up to Christmas Eve. Each day, players unlock a new equation to solve, blending festive cheer with numerical logic.
The puzzles follow Nerdle’s classic format: guess a valid mathematical equation within six tries. However, Nerdle Advent often incorporates seasonal twists, such as holiday-themed symbols or bonus puzzles, making it a fresh experience for both new and seasoned players.

5 Tips to Master Nerdle Advent Puzzles
Start with Simple Equations: Begin with basic operations (e.g., 8+4=12) to eliminate incorrect digits and symbols.
Leverage Color Clues: Like Wordle, Nerdle uses colors:
Green: Correct digit/symbol in the right spot.
Purple: Correct digit/symbol in the wrong spot.
Black: Digit/symbol not in the equation.
Prioritize Common Operations: Focus on frequently used symbols (+, -, *, /) and digits (0-9).
Review Previous Days: Analyze past solutions to identify recurring patterns.
